#566b2f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#566b2f is composed of 33.7% red, 42%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.1%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 81 degrees, a saturation of 39% and a lightness of 30.2%. #566b2f color hex could be obtained by blending #acd65e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#566b2f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090c05 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#566b2f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4d4d is the less saturated color, while #629406 is the most saturated one.
